Genoveva Lucio was born January 3, 1924 in Donna Texas to Anfelmo and Rafaela Lopez. In 1954 she and her husband Juan Lucio moved to Washington where they settled and raised their children.
She loved dancing, socializing with friends and family and her passion was going to the Casino with her sister Gloria Lopez.
Genoveva is survived by her sister Gloria Lopez, daughter JulieLlamas, grand children Silvia Llamas, Salvador Llamas, Maria Bickler, Lisa Llamas, Rachel Moreno, Johnny Llamas, Rebecca Bennett and Leticia Abalos, and numerous great grand children.
She is preceded in death by her husband Juan Lucio, son Joe Salina and parents Anfelmo and Rafaela Lopez.
